Searching for Cousins who are descendants of Clayton L. Sims, born about 1898 in Nova Scotia, Canada and who lived most of his adult life in Lynn, Massachusetts, Essex Co. He is son of Lorenzo Sims who died 1903 when he drowned during a fishing expedition and his wife, Mary Eliza Conrad. This family was originally from Liverpool, Nova Scotia, Canada- Queens Co. My research suggests Mary moved the family to the U.S. about 1916, to Essex Co. Massachusetts.
Believe Mary & Lorenzo had the following children:
Stanley Sims - b. abt. 1893
Clarence Sims - abt. 1895
Kelly or Hartley Sims - b. 1897
Clayton Sims -b.1899, although Social Security rec. say 1896
Helen L. Sims - abt. 1901
Bertha M. Sims - abt. 1903
I believe I've tracked their son Clayton down to Lynn, Massachusetts in the 1930 census where it appears he and wife, Agnes had the following children:
Gloria M. - abt. 1923
Calvin D. - abt. 1924
Clayton L. Jr. - abt. 1927
